Imagine you're at the edge of a pond, witnessing a frog waiting patiently for its meal—a classic job holder, or "incumbent," if you will. The pros of being like this frog are pretty enticing. You get the stability of a regular paycheck, predictable work hours, and often, if you're lucky, benefits that cushion you and your family against life’s unpredictabilities. Plus, you're handed a structured environment where you know what's expected of you day in, day out. This can lead to a comforting routine and clear career progression pathways—at least in theory.
However, let's not gloss over the downsides of being an incumbent frog. The world of stable employment can sometimes feel like a pond with a glass ceiling. Growth opportunities might be limited if you stick to just your spot, and you might have to leap at the chance without much control over your next direction. Some folks might find this restrictive, especially if you have a thirst for variety or autonomy. "Should I remain as a job holder or should I start a home-based business?" becomes the million-dollar question for many.
Now, shifting our lens to the adventurous lizard, scurrying around with high energy in search of its next meal. This is the entrepreneurial spirit: starting a home-based business or taking on freelance work where autonomy is king. You’re the master of your destiny, deciding when, where, and how much you work. It can be incredibly fulfilling to watch an idea grow from a mere seed in your mind into a full-fledged business blooming with profits—or so is the hope.
But beware the lizard’s pitfalls! Freedom comes with a fair share of hazards—unpredictable income, the burden of self-management, and the lack of benefits that come with a fixed job. Stress levels might skyrocket as you juggle various roles—marketer, accountant, and product developer, all at once. Unlike the frog with its slow and steady pace, a lizard’s path can often be erratic and uncertain.

For those who cherish the idea of business ownership but aren’t quite ready to leap, consider a hybrid approach. Maintain your stable job while gradually building your own business on the side. This way, you enjoy the best of both worlds: the safety net of a job and the creative freedom of entrepreneurship. It’s a journey of learning and testing, like a frog occasionally stretching its legs to explore more of its pond.
